Robot Technician (2nd Shift) - Entry level pay starting at $24/hour +shift differential

Responsibilities- Identify and perform correct robotic welding parameters, welding procedures, operations, and programs
- Responsible for the advanced setup, program adjustments, operation, and maintenance of the machine
- Create robotic weld programs, modify existing programs, and conduct welding cell cycle time calculations according to the standard work instructions
- Troubleshoot and perform preventative maintenance of robotic and weld equipment
- Complete documentation in a timely manner
- Train and mentor new employees
- Understand plant safety guidelines and pass all required safety training
- Maintains good housekeeping and clean work areas in assigned space
- Act, Live, and Behave by TCF Core Values
- Additional duties may be assigned, dependent upon location and product line
- Typically requires a high school diploma and up to 4 years of experience
- Read and understand shop orders and blueprint, safety rules, standard work instructions written in English
- Basic math skills to include add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division in all units of measure including whole numbers, fractions, and decimals. Ability to read a tape measure
- Ability to use hand tools in a safe and proper manner

To successfully perform the essential function of this position, employees must have the ability to:
- Continuously lift/move 10 pounds; frequently lift/move up to 25 pounds; and occasionally lift/move up to 50 pounds
- Continuously stand; walk; use hands to finger, handle or feel; reach with hands and arms above shoulder height; st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l; talk; and hear
- Occasionally climb, balance, stoop, kneel, reach with hands and arms at waist level and below the waist, and work in limited space
- Specific vision abilities required include close vision, color vision, distance vision, peripheral vision, and depth perception
While performing the duties of this position, the employee is continuously exposed to moving mechanical parts and extreme heat. The employee is occasionally exposed to high places, fumes, or airborne particles and/or caustic chemicals. The noise level in the work environment is usually loud
